#D269C9 Hex Color Code

#D269C9

The Hexadecimal Color #D269C9 is a contrast shade of Orchid. #D269C9 RGB value is rgb(210, 105, 201). RGB Color Model of #D269C9 consists of 82% red, 41% green and 78% blue. HSL color Mode of #D269C9 has 305°(degrees) Hue, 54% Saturation and 62% Lightness. #D269C9 color has an wavelength of 427.96296n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#D269C9 is #FF99CC.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#D269C9 is #C6C. The Closest Color to #D269C9 is #DA70D6. Official Name of #D269C9 Hex Code is Orchid.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#D269C9 is 0 Cyan 50 Magenta 4 Yellow 18 Black and #D269C9 CMY is 0, 50, 4.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#D269C9 is hsl(305,54,62,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(305, 50, 82).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#D269C9 is 42.17, 28.02, 58.43.
Hex8 Value of #D269C9 is #D269C9FF. Decimal Value of #D269C9 is 13789641 and Octal Value of #D269C9 is 64464711. Binary Value of #D269C9 is 11010010, 1101001, 11001001 and Android of #D269C9 is 4291979721 / 0xffd269c9.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#D269C9 is 0.328, 0.218, 0.218 and YIQ Color Space of #D269C9 is 147.339, 31.7247, 52.0827.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#D269C9 is 33.45, 18.25, 57.97.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#D269C9 is 59.91, 54.17, -31.65.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#D269C9 is 59.91, 51.91, -56.8.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#D269C9 is 59.91, 62.74, 329.7. Hunter Lab variable of #D269C9 is 52.93, 49.57, -28.39.

Analogous and Monochromatic Colors of #D269C9

Analogous colors are groups of hues that are located next to each other on the color wheel. These colors share a similar undertone and create a sense of harmony when used together. Analogous color schemes are mainly used in design or art to create a sense of cohesion and flow in a color scheme composition.

Monochromatic colors refer to a color scheme that uses variations of a single color. These variations are achieved by adjusting the shade, tint, or tone of the base color. Monochromatic approach is commonly used in interior design or fashion to create a sense of understated elegance and give a sense of simplicity and consistency.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#D269C9

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
